Etymology
From (deprecated template usage) [etyl] Latin Sogdiāna, from (deprecated template usage) [etyl] Ancient Greek Σογδιανή (Sogdianḗ). Compare the Old Persian name of the region 𐎿𐎢𐎦𐎢𐎭 (Suguda). More at Sogdia.
Proper noun
Sogdiana
- An ancient Iranian-speaking civilization of what is today eastern Uzbekistan and western Tajikistan.
